Hard Plastic Granulation Line
This advanced Machine Line expertly heats and melts a variety of plastic raw materials. Utilizing a high-speed rotating cutter, it slices the molten plastic into small, consistently uniform particles. This dynamic cutting process involves rapid rotation, stirring, and rubbing of the plastic, ensuring uniformity in particle size and shape, which significantly boosts the reprocessing capabilities of the plastic.

Q: What are the differences between single screw, twin-screw, and triple screw granulators? Which one aligns best with my specific requirements?
A:Single Screw: With a straightforward structure and low cost, it's ideal for processing ordinary plastics (such as single material PP, PE new materials). However, it has limited adaptability to mixed materials or recycled materials with impurities, and a confined processing capacity.
Twin Screw: Known for its robust mixing prowess, it's perfect for handling recycled materials, mixed materials (like PP, PE blends), or modified plastics requiring additive incorporation (such as flame retardants, colorants). It offers superior yield and stability.
Triple Screw: Primarily used for high-output and high-precision scenarios (like high-end engineering plastic granulation), albeit with higher costs and intricate maintenance.
Suggestion: If dealing with recycled or mixed modified materials, opt for a twin-screw granulator. For single raw materials and tighter budgets, a single screw granulator remains a viable choice.

Q: Can it manage high humidity, impurities, or diverse plastic types? Is material preparation like crushing and cleaning necessary?
A: Certain models incorporate an integrated pre-drying system, such as a hopper dryer. However, high-humidity materials, like unwashed recycled bottles, may still require additional pre-treatment steps such as centrifugal dehydration to ensure optimal processing.

Q: How can we ensure consistent particle uniformity, density, and shape?
A: Particle uniformity is influenced by screw design, such as a larger aspect ratio leading to more consistent plasticization, along with precise temperature control.
The method of particle cutting determines their shape:
Underwater Strip Cutting: This method produces regular particles, ideal for high-precision applications, meeting stringent quality standards.
Hot Cutting Grain: Offers high efficiency, though some burr formation may occur, suitable for less demanding applications.
